Brunot Island (also spelled Brunot's Island) is a 129-acre (52 ha) island in the Ohio River. It is officially part of the Marshall-Shadeland neighborhood of Pittsburgh, in Allegheny County, Pennsylvania in the United States. It was named for Dr. Felix Brunot who settled the island with his extended family in the late 1700s.[1] The family entertained the Lewis and Clark expedition on the island in August 1803. The Neighborhood of Sheraden.

Sheraden is the neighboring community to 1323 Rockyhill Street. Sheraden is a neighborhood in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ania in the United States. Nearby neighborhoods include Windgap, Chartiers City, Crafton Heights, Esplen, and Elliott. The neighborhood was named for William Sheraden, a settler who gave land for the construction of a railroad depot in exchange for the naming rights.

A neighboring community to Sheraden is Esplen. This is the actual neighborhood of my house. Esplen is a neighborhood in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ania's west city area. It has a zip code of 15204, and has representation on Pittsburgh City Council by the council member for District 2. The area bears the name of John Esplen, an early settler.
